  • Page 3: Getting Started

    Getting Started Do not insert or remove the SIM card when your device is powered on. Ensure that the card is correctly aligned and that the card tray is level when you insert it into your device. Be careful not to scratch your device or hurt yourself when using the eject pin.
  • Page 4: Dual Card Dual Standby Single Pass (Dual-Sim Devices Only)

    Dual Card Dual Standby Single Pass (dual-SIM devices only) Your device supports only dual card dual standby single pass, which means you cannot use both SIM cards for calls or data services simultaneously. When you are on a call using SIM card 1, SIM card 2 cannot be used to make or answer calls.
